On the first day, the rain stopped long enough for us to take the students over to a nearby beach and let them make sand-candles. This is basically done by melting crayons into wax and pouring them into a small hole in the sand. Add a wick, let it cool, and you have a candle. The kids enjoyed doing this activity and also exploring the beach.
